Door Off Track
A door off its track is dangerous. The weight of a steel or wood-panel door is held entirely by the track and roller system, and when one roller pops out, the whole assembly can twist and bind. We see this often in Cleburne’s older east-side neighborhoods near Buffalo Street and the historic downtown, where clay soil heave tilts the frame just enough to put lateral stress on the track. We realign the vertical and horizontal tracks, inspect for bent sections, and test the full travel before we leave. Do not attempt to force a derailed door back into its track by hand. The spring tension can release without warning.

Broken Spring
The torsion spring is the mainspring, the component our company is named for. It carries the full weight of your door so the opener does not burn out lifting 150 to 400 pounds. When a spring breaks, you will hear a loud bang from the garage, and the door will either slam shut or refuse to lift more than a few inches. In Cleburne’s 1980s and 1990s south-side subdivisions, we see a lot of original springs reaching end of life after 20 to 30 years of cycles. We stock standard and high-cycle torsion springs, and we match the wire size, inside diameter, and length precisely. A typical spring repair in Cleburne runs $180-$340.

Snapped Cable
Cables work with the springs to control the door’s descent. When one snaps, the door drops unevenly, jams in the tracks, or hangs crooked. Cleburne’s winter ice storms, like the February 2021 event, freeze moisture in the cable windings and cause brittle fracture. We replace both cables as a matched pair, inspect the drum and bottom fixture for wear, and test the door balance. Cable repair in Cleburne is typically $130-$250.

Door Won’t Close
This is the signature Cleburne emergency, and it is often misdiagnosed. After spring rains, the Blackland Prairie clay under older east-side neighborhoods swells and tilts the garage frame just enough to misalign the photo-eye safety sensors. The door reverses a few inches off the floor, or the opener light blinks ten times. Homeowners replace sensors, realign them by eye, and still the door refuses to close. We bring a level. We check frame plumb. We move the sensors and reset the opener rail to match the actual frame position, not where it was poured. This is not a hardware failure. It is a soil failure. We tell homeowners to expect the same adjustment each spring and fall as the clay cycle repeats.

Common Emergency Garage Door Problems We See in Cleburne Homes
- Clay soil heave misaligns photo-eye sensors. After a dry summer followed by heavy spring rains, the black clay swells and tilts older east-side garage frames just enough to trigger “door reverses before it closes” complaints. This is a seasonal, soil-driven cycle unique to the Blackland Prairie.
- Narrow historic garages need non-standard hardware. The late-1800s to early-1900s craftsman bungalows and Victorian-era homes near Cleburne’s historic downtown often have detached single-car garages or converted carriage structures. Standard torsion spring kits and cable drums do not fit without custom sizing.
- Spring hailstorms dent panels and tear seals. Cleburne’s position in the Fort Worth-to-Waco tornado corridor means March through May brings high winds and hail that damage door panels, bottom weather seal, and window inserts. We carry replacement panels and seal for common door sizes.
- Winter ice storms freeze springs and snap cables. The February 2021 ice storm created a multi-day backlog across Johnson County as frozen torsion springs fractured and ice-loaded cables broke under tension. We prepare for these events by stocking extra high-cycle springs before winter.
Pricing for Emergency Garage Door in Cleburne, TX
We state the flat price before any work begins. You approve it. We do the work. The invoice matches the quote. No surprises on the bill.
| Service | Typical Range in Cleburne |
|---|---|
| Spring Repair | $180-$340 |
| Cable Repair | $130-$250 |
| Track Realignment | $120-$240 |
| Opener Repair | $120-$320 |
| Garage Door Repair (general) | $150-$600 |
What moves a job toward the higher end? Non-standard spring sizing for historic-core garages, rusted or seized hardware requiring extra labor, or doors with significant panel damage from hail.
